Was bedeutet das?
This verse says that if you love learning and advice, you love knowledge. But if you dislike being corrected, you are acting foolishly. It highlights the value of being open to feedback and learning.

Historischer Hintergrund
Proverbs is a collection of wise sayings, likely compiled by King Solomon and others. This verse is part of that compilation, aimed at Israelites to encourage virtuous living and wise decision-making in their daily lives.
Anwendung für heute
Consider a scenario where a manager provides feedback to an employee. If the employee is open to this feedback and uses it to improve their work, they show a love for knowledge and growth. Conversely, if they reject the feedback, they are missing an opportunity for improvement.
